How Do You Prove Liability in Slip and Fall Cases?

California premises liability law requires you to demonstrate that the property owner knew or should have known about the dangerous condition and failed to address it or provide adequate warnings. Maintenance records, previous incident reports, employee statements, and security camera footage can all reveal a pattern of negligence. What do I need to prove in a slip-and-fall case?

You must show that a dangerous condition existed, that the property owner knew or reasonably should have known about it, that they failed to fix or warn about the hazard, and that this failure directly caused your injuries. Evidence such as photos, witness statements, and incident reports plays a significant role.

What are common causes of slip and fall accidents?

Common causes include wet or slippery floors without proper warning signs, uneven or cracked surfaces, cluttered walkways, inadequate lighting, damaged flooring, and loose carpeting or rugs. Any condition that makes a surface unexpectedly hazardous can form the basis of a claim.

How quickly should I report a slip-and-fall to the property owner?

You should report the incident as soon as possible and request a copy of any incident report that is created. Prompt reporting creates an official record and prevents the property owner from claiming they had no notice of the accident.

Is photographic evidence important in a slip and fall case?

Photographs are among the most valuable pieces of evidence you can gather. They capture the condition of the hazard at the time of your fall, which can be cleaned up or repaired quickly once an owner learns of an injury. If you are able, photograph the scene, any warning signs (or lack thereof), and your injuries before leaving the property.

What if I was wearing improper footwear when I fell?

The defense may argue that your footwear contributed to the accident, but this alone does not prevent you from recovering compensation. California's comparative fault system allows you to recover a portion of your damages even if you are found partially responsible.

How long do I have to file a slip-and-fall lawsuit in California?

In most cases, the statute of limitations is two years from the date of the fall. Claims involving government-owned property are subject to the six-month administrative claim deadline. Consulting an attorney soon after your injury helps protect your rights.

What damages can I recover in a slip and fall case?

You may be able to recover medical expenses, lost wages, future medical costs, physical therapy, pain and suffering, and any other financial losses tied to the injury. Severe falls can result in long-term disabilities that significantly affect future earning capacity.

Can I file a claim if I signed a liability waiver?

It depends. Waivers do not always hold up in court, particularly when negligence is involved. California courts have found that certain waivers are unenforceable when they attempt to excuse intentional misconduct or gross negligence. An attorney can assess whether a waiver affects your specific claim.
